Anonymous wrote:Madison's success is from a multitude of factors, coaching is very strong, not only the head coach but also his assistants.
The Madison LSM will probably be All Met again this year. As mentioned, for a NOVA public school, they have a very deep squad. They gave Landon all they could handle last year.
Additionally, Vienna Youth Lacrosse is one of the most well run youth programs in NVYLL. They have multiple teams across all age groups. It's no surprise that the top NVYLL programs, tend to have the most successful public HS programs. Madison/Oakton- Vienna Youth, Langley/McLean- Great Falls & McLean, Robinson - Braddock Road
